EMIS Web Receives Full Roll-Out Approval

Details
Industry
08 September 2010
EMIS Group plcEMIS Group plc ("EMIS" or "the Group"), the UK's leading supplier of healthcare software and related services to GPs, has received full roll-out approval for its next generation system, EMIS Web. The approval covers the core GP functionality of EMIS Web and, as a result, EMIS is now able to initiate the controlled roll-out of the product.

IMS MAXIMS Puts NHS Contracts Within Reach of Small Independent Healthcare Providers

Details
Industry
06 September 2010
IMS MAXIMS has announced the launch of its financing package around the use of its Electronic Patient Record (EPR) system. By eliminating large upfront capital costs, this new option will allow smaller independent healthcare providers to compete for NHS contracts and become an approved Choose and Book Treatment Centre.

The Growth Potential of the Pharmacy Automation Systems Market

Details
Industry
02 September 2010
The pharmacy automation systems market in Europe is experiencing a tremendous growth spurt. Until recently, most pharmacies have been either without automation or have employed very basic automation systems. In response, the adoption rate of automation systems across Europe has been progressing from basic prescription management systems to advanced medication pick-up and drug dispensing automation systems.

HIMSS Analytics Europe Introduces Awards at Leadership Summit

Details
Industry
24 August 2010
HIMSS EMEAHIMSS Analytics Europe today announced that it will introduce awards for European Hospitals that have achieved the highest scores on the EMR Adoption ModelSM (EMRAM). The awards unveiling will take place at the upcoming HIMSS Europe Health IT Leadership Summit in Rome on September 29 - October 1, 2010.
